I see alot of people are holding Bitcoins and are convinced that their coins would multiply in value. The same people preach the Bitcoin ideology that its P2P,  decentralised, low to nil send or receive etc.

However, only a small group of people today are using Bitcoins as they were intended. And the fees are not exactly cheap to buy Bitcoins, not to mention those exchange places are basically like banks.

So my question is, are you a True believer of Bitcoins and other Cryptocurrencies that it will one day replace paper money, decentralised and all. Or are you only a believer that the price will continue to climb and you'll one day be a millionaire?

I simply find it fascinating that its apparent, people are preaching the benefits of Bitcoins but they are not using them. Preaching to newbies and drive up the demand and prices of the coins.
Rather, I would love to see people who really believe in Bitcoins, actually going out there and using the coins to purchase products, send/receive coins and let the coins circulate around. I would love to see that day. When the prices are not so volatile, and the coins are being used as they were intended. However, not being volatile also means the prices would rise sharply like it has been this year, which also means you wont be a millionaire holding onto them coins.

So are you a True Believer?

Nice question! Hell yeah I'm a true believer.. I'll be using bitcoin as a currency wherever I could, but the problem here is that you at some point will have to change it to fiat to buy some things.. So I guess that we as a community should be trying to use bitcoin instead of fiat anytime we can so that more companies start accepting it as a way of payment in order to make it the real cryptocurrency we want.

Bitcoin acceptance in every country is different, not all of us could spend bitcoin directly to the merchants, or just walking into the stores, purchase some goods and pay it using bitcoin, you should realize this problem. I prefer to hold bitcoin until the time has come, when there are a lot of merchants accept bitcoin payment in my country, which only works if government legalized bitcoin as legal payment method such as in Japan, otherwise, businessman or store owners will be hesitant to accept bitcoin transactions.
When the price isn't so volatile? Maybe in 50 years later, when bitcoin reach scale transactions, people wouldn't easily manipulate the market.

I am not a true believer. I believe that Bitcoin got the potential to run world's economy smoothly. As many are concerned abot its price volatility, We say BTC to be volatile because we compare BTC to Fiat currency.
For 1 minute, Consider Bitcoin as a global currency. In that scenario, we get salary in BTC and also spending is in BTC. Eg salary of an individual is .1 btc nad every commodity has its BTC price eg: say pizza is of .0001Btc, rent is .0085 btc and shirt is of 0.003btc. so both earning and spending will be in BTC so no need to convert it to any fiat.
